The Union Investment high-rise is a high-rise in the station district of Frankfurt am Main . The building was built in 1977 according to the plans and drafts drawn up by Speerplan Regional- und Urban Planner GmbH and Neue Heimat Städtebau Südwest GmbH . It has 19 upper floors and, with a height of 93 meters, is 36th (2014) in the ranking of Frankfurt skyscrapers. At night the building is illuminated with different light effects in blue and white.

Description and usage

Until 2015, the skyscraper was the headquarters of the investment company Union Investment , then it was relocated to the new Maintor Porta building in Frankfurt's banking district . Union Investment intends to continue using the skyscraper named after it until summer 2019, when all other employees are to move to the Winx skyscraper . The Union Investment high-rise was sold to the GEG German Estate Group in November 2014 and is to be extensively redeveloped after Union Investment moved out. The investors are planning to convert the office building into a residential tower called the Riverpark Tower based on a design by the architect Ole Scheeren . In addition to apartments, a boarding house or hotel will also be housed. Completion is planned for 2022.
